排序
怎样利用C++的并行算法提升性能 使用execution::par策略优化
要发挥c++++17中std::execution::par的作用,需注意以下关键点:1. 了解其基本用法,即在支持的stl算法中传入该执行策略以启用并行化;2. 合理选择适合的场景,如数据量大、计算密集型且无副作...
CentOS HBase性能瓶颈怎么解决
提升centos平台hbase数据库性能,需要从多方面入手,包括硬件资源优化、配置参数调整、数据模型设计、索引策略以及缓存机制等。以下是一些具体的优化方案: 一、 硬件资源升级 内存扩容: HBase...
CSS 样式覆盖优先级规则如何判断与解决冲突?
css 样式覆盖优先级规则由选择器特异性、代码顺序和 !important 声明决定。1. 选择器特异性:内联样式最高(1,0,0,0), followed by id(0,1,0,0),类、属性、伪类(0,0,1,0),元素、伪元素...
如何用JavaScript实现WebSocket通信?
websocket是一种双向通信协议,适用于需要实时更新的应用。使用javascript实现websocket通信的步骤如下:1.创建websocket对象并连接到服务器。2.设置事件处理器(onopen、onmessage、onclose、o...
xml怎么批量修改节点内容 批量处理xml节点的高效操作方法
要批量修改复杂xml文件的节点内容,可采用程序自动化处理。1. 使用python的xml.etree.elementtree模块,通过加载、遍历、修改和保存实现精准替换;2. 用xslt编写样式表进行规则化转换,适合多个...
Java自定义注解生成的getter方法为何运行时无法访问?
Java自定义注解:编译时代码生成与运行时访问问题排查 本文分析一个java自定义注解的实际问题:注解在编译时生成了getter方法(例如getname()),但运行时却无法访问该方法。 问题出现在使用mav...
js 中 try/catch 语句作用 js 中 try/catch 语句的使用场景
try/catch语句用于捕获并处理javascript运行时错误,由try块(监控可能出错的代码)、catch块(处理错误)和可选finally块(执行清理操作)组成;2. 错误处理至关重要,因它能提升用户体验、增...
CSS/SCSS中基于子元素状态调整父元素样式:可行性与替代方案
本文探讨了在CSS/SCSS中根据子元素状态(如复选框选中状态)直接改变父元素样式所面临的局限性。由于CSS目前缺乏成熟且跨浏览器兼容的“父选择器”,直接通过CSS实现此类需求存在困难。文章详细...
MacOS10.13怎么升级到最新版本
从macos 10.13升级到最新版本的步骤包括:1. 打开终端,检查当前系统版本;2. 通过app store下载最新版本的macos;3. 下载完成后,点击“安装”按钮并重启电脑。升级的好处包括性能提升、安全性...
CentOS上SQL Server的性能调优秘籍
sql server 是微软开发的关系型数据库管理系统,并不属于 centos 的原生软件范畴。在 centos 系统中,常见的数据库解决方案通常是 mysql 或 postgresql。以下是针对这两种数据库的一些性能优化...